This 2013 Everglades 325 is well maintained, lightly used and has always been kept in dry stack. The boat was ordered with all the right options by this original owner. Options include 350 HP Yamahas, Simrad electronics, Lumitec underwater lights, big transom live well, light bar over the helm, Yamaha stereo, Cannon downriggers, Lewmar electric windlass. The Everglades is a proven offshore ride, with ample storage, fishing accessories and lots of extra seating. Sellers have bought a bigger boat and are ready for offers.
